TICKET-2087: Connection failures when the Crumwell storefront evaluates the 2 p.m. order cutoff. The cutoff check queries the bakery schedule table directly, and the pool exhausts under lunch traffic, so late orders slip through. Short-term fix: raise the pool size and add a retry. To reproduce locally, point your client at the following.

database URL for kahif-fahaf: redis://eliax_svc:yN@db-bcc9.ordinhq.internal:5432/aldok

Quarterly planning note for the incoming director, Harrowick Foods. Next year's headcount plan adds 15 roles: eight in the Calder Mill production site, four in quality, three in planning. Freeze remains on administrative hires. Budget impact is fully provisioned; finance confirms no variance to the approved envelope. The confidential note on business plans is set out below.

confidential, bawip-fahap: Gross margin on Ulaael came in at 5 percent against a plan of 10 percent. Only 5 of the 100 pilot accounts renewed Ulaael, so a churn review is set for July 1.

## Blue-Green Deploys: Billing Worker

Welcome aboard! The Ledgerbee billing worker always deploys blue-green — never in place, since mid-flight invoice jobs hate surprises. Push the new color, let it drain-watch for ten minutes, then flip traffic at the Tollgate router. If invoices start double-posting, flip back immediately and ping the on-call.

Before flipping, confirm the green stack is running the build you expect by checking the token printed below.

pipeline stamp: htk4_66df

The evacuation-chair store at Norbreck Tower is located on each stairwell landing at levels 3, 6, and 9, clearly marked with green signage. Night-shift staff must check the store seals at the start of every shift and record the check in the safety log at the security desk. If a seal is broken, report it to the duty manager before resealing. The store cabinets remain locked at all times and open with the code below.

badge for fawip-kafop: bdg-FQKIW-2

// Client setup for Sproutly, our plant-watering scheduler.
// This wires up the internal forecast client so the scheduler
// can skip watering before rain. Heads up: the client won't
// boot without a valid key, so don't skip this bit. For local
// dev, the sandbox key for the forecast service is just below.

API key for bageg-kajef: vxb2-ss